What are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ets and
what are they used for?
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ets are a combination of
two active ingredients, tramadol hydrochloride and paracetamol.This medicine is used in the treatment
of moderate to severe pain when it is considered by the doctor that a combination of tramadol
hydrochloride and paracetamol is needed.
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ets are a ‘generic medicine’.
This means that this medicine is similar to a ‘reference medicine’ already authorised in the European
Union (EU) called Tramacet 37.5 mg/325 mg Film-coated Tablets.
How are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ets used?
This medicine can only be obtained with a prescription from a pharmacy. Tramadol hydrochloride and
Paracetamol 37.5 mg/325 mg Film-coated Tablets are for oral use in adults and adolescents over 12
years of age. It is recommended that this medicine should be swallowed whole with a sufficient amount
of liquid and without breaking or chewing the tablets. An initial dose of 2 tablets is recommended.
Additional doses may be taken on the advice of the doctor, however not exceeding 8 tablets per day
(equivalent to 2600 mg paracetamol and 300 mg tramadol hydrochloride). The shortest time between
doses must be at least 6 hours.
The doctor may increase the time between doses if the following conditions apply:
If you are older than 75 years of age
If you have kidney problems
If you have liver problems

INTRODUCTION
Based on the review of the data on quality, safety and efficacy, the MHRA granted a Marketing
Authorisation for the medicinal product,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g
Film-coated Tablets (PL 30684/0222) on 13 June 2014 to Dawa Limited.
This application for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ets was
submitted according to Article 10(1) of Directive 2001/83/EC, as amended, claiming to be a generic
medicinal product of the originator product Zaldiar 37.5 mg/325 mg Film-coated Tablets authorised in
France to Laboratories Grunenthal on 05 April 2002. Tramacet 37.5 mg/325 mg Film-coated Tablets is
the UK reference product used in the bioequivalence study. Tramacet 37.5 mg/325 mg Film-coated
Tablets were originally authorised to Janssen-Cilag Limited (PL 00242/0384) on 25 September 2003.
Following a subsequent change of ownership procedure on 30 March 2009, the current Marketing
Authorisation Holder is Grunenthal Limited (PL 21727/0039).
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ets can only be obtained
with a prescription from a pharmacy (legal status POM) and are indicated for the symptomatic treatment
of moderate to severe pain. The use of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-
coated Tablets should be restricted to patients whose moderate to severe pain is considered to require a
combination of paracetamol and tramadol.
Tramadol hydrochloride and Paracetamol Film-coated Tablets is the combination of 37.5 mg of
tramadol hydrochloride and 325 mg of Paracetamol. Tramadol is an opioid analgesic that acts on the
central nervous system. Tramadol is a pure non selective agonist of the μ, δ, and κ opioid receptors with
a higher affinity for the µ receptors. Other mechanisms which contribute to its analgesic effect are
inhibition of neuronal reuptake of noradrenaline and enhancement of serotonin release. Tramadol has an
antitussive effect. Unlike morphine, a broad range of analgesic doses of tramadol has no respiratory
depressant effect. Similarly, the gastro-intestinal motility is not modified. The cardiovascular effects are
generally slight. The potency of tramadol is considered to be one-tenth to one-sixth that of morphine.
The precise mechanism of the analgesic properties of paracetamol is unknown and may involve central
and peripheral effects.
With the exception of the bioequivalence study comparing the pharmacokinetics of the applicant’s
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ets with those of Tramacet
37.5 mg/325 mg Film-coated Tablets (Grunenthal Limited), no new non-clinical or clinical data were
submitted, which is acceptable given that this application was based on the product being a generic
medicinal product of a reference product that has been licensed for over 10 years. The bioequivalence
study was carried out in accordance with Good Clinical Practice (GCP).
The MHRA has been assured that acceptable standards of Good Manufacturing Practice are in place for
this product type at all sites responsible for the manufacture and assembly of this product.

PHARMACEUTICAL ASSESSMENT
DRUG SUBSTANCE
Tramadol hydrochloride
INN: Tramadol hydrochloride
Chemical name: (1RS, 2RS)-2[(Dimethylamino)methyl]-1-(3-
methoxyphenyl) cyclohexanol hydrochloride
Structure
Molecular formula: C16H26ClNO2
Molecular weight: 299.8
Physical form: White crystalline powder
Solubility: Freely soluble in water and in methanol, very slightly soluble in acetone.
Tramadol hydrochloride is the subject of a European Pharmacopoeia monograph.
All aspects of the manufacture and control of the active substance tramadol hydrochloride are covered
by a European Directorate for the Quality of Medicines and Healthcare (EDQM) Certificate of
Suitability.
All potential known impurities have been identified and characterised.
The container–closure system and retest period are satisfactory and comply with the details given on the
EDQM Certificate of Suitability.

DRUG PRODUCT
Other ingredients
Other ingredients consist of the following pharmaceutical excipients:
The tablet core consists of:
Pregelatinised starch, sodium starch glycolate (Type A), microcrystalline cellulose and magnesium
stearate.
The tablet coating consists of:
Opadry yellow 15B82958, which consists of hypromellose (3cP), hypromellose (6cP), titanium dioxide
(E171), macrogol 400, iron oxide yellow (E172) and polysorbate 80.
With the exception of Opadry yellow 15B82958 and iron oxide yellow (E172), all excipients used
comply with their respective European Pharmacopoeia monographs. Opadry yellow 15B82958 complies
with its in-house specification. The individual components of Opadry yellow 15B82958 comply with

CLINICAL ASSESSMENT
CLINICAL PHARMACOLOGY
In support of this application, the Marketing Authorisation Holder has submitted the following
bioequivalence study:
An open label, randomised, balanced, two-treatment, two-sequence, two-period, single-dose,
crossover bioequivalence study comparing the plasma pharmacokinetics of the test product
Tramadol hydrochloride and Paracetamol 37.5 mg/325 mg Film-coated Tablets versus the
reference product Tramacet 37.5 mg/325 mg Film-coated Tablets (Grunenthal Limited), in
healthy, adult subjects under fasting conditions.
After an overnight fast of at least 10 hours, subjects were administered a single dose of either the test (T)
or reference product (R), with 240 ml of water. Blood sampling was performed pre-dose and up to 24
hours post dose. The washout period between each dosing period was 7 days.
